In today’s fast-paced and technology-driven world, being scientifically literate is more important than ever before. scientific literacy refers to the ability to understand and interpret scientific information, as well as the capacity to think critically about scientific issues. It is essential for individuals to have a basic understanding of scientific concepts in order to make informed decisions about their health, the environment, and other important aspects of their lives.
One of the key reasons why scientific literacy is so important is because science plays a crucial role in shaping our society. From advancements in medicine to developments in technology, scientific research impacts nearly every aspect of our lives. Without a basic understanding of science, individuals may struggle to comprehend the implications of scientific discoveries and how they affect society as a whole.
Furthermore, scientific literacy is vital for making informed decisions about personal health and wellness. In an age where misinformation and pseudoscience run rampant, having the ability to critically evaluate scientific claims is essential. For example, individuals who are scientifically literate are better equipped to assess the efficacy of different medical treatments and make informed decisions about their own healthcare.
Additionally, scientific literacy is crucial for addressing pressing environmental issues such as climate change. By understanding the science behind climate change, individuals are more likely to support policies and initiatives aimed at reducing carbon emissions and mitigating the effects of global warming. Without a basic understanding of scientific concepts, it becomes challenging to grasp the severity of environmental problems and take meaningful action to address them.
